COUGH is the #3 most commonly reported adverse reaction for FORMOTEROL FUMARATE, manufactured by Alembic Pharmaceuticals Inc.. There are 604 FDA adverse event reports linking FORMOTEROL FUMARATE to COUGH. This represents approximately 3.3% of all 18,067 adverse event reports for this drug.
Patients taking FORMOTEROL FUMARATE who experience cough should discuss this symptom with their healthcare provider to determine whether it may be related to their medication and what alternatives may be available.
